The basic element in geometrical optics is the light ray, a hypothetical construct that indicates the direction of the propagation of light at any point in space. The origin of …

WebNov 28, 2024 · A ray in math is a part of a line with a fixed starting point but that has no endpoint. In other words, it is a part of a line that starts at a given point (rather …
WebOct 12, 2024 · A ray is a geometrical concept described as a sequence of points with one endpoint or point of origin, that extends infinitely in one direction. PLA is basically a type of programmable logic device used to build a reconfigurable digital circuit. Validity and soundness are two criteria for assessing deductive reasoning arguments. Validity. In this context, validity is about the way the premises relate to each other and the conclusion.
